
Glen Davis Lookout offers panoramic views of the Capertee Valley, Australia's largest enclosed canyon. The area is renowned for its towering sandstone cliffs and rich shale oil heritage. Visitors can explore the historic Glen Davis Shale Oil Works ruins, once a bustling industrial site. Guided tours are available every Saturday from October to April, providing insights into the area's wartime industrial past. The surrounding landscape is ideal for bushwalking, with trails leading to nearby national parks. The Glen Davis Campground offers facilities for those wishing to stay overnight.
